Church
St John the Baptist's Church is a redundant Anglican church in , , England. It is recorded in the National Heritage List for England as a designated Grade II* listed building, and is under the care of the Churches Conservation Trust.

Church
The Church of St Maughan in St. Maughans, , , is a parish church with its origins in the 13th or 14th century. It was reconstructed in the mid 19th century by John Pollard Seddon for John Etherington Welch Rolls of in 1865.
